com.groupbyinc.flux.common.apache.lucene.spatial.composite.CompositeSpatialStrategy.class Maven / Gradle / Ivy
???? 4 ? Scom/groupbyinc/flux/common/apache/lucene/spatial/composite/CompositeSpatialStrategy @com/groupbyinc/flux/common/apache/lucene/spatial/SpatialStrategy CompositeSpatialStrategy.java
indexStrategy ULcom/groupbyinc/flux/common/apache/lucene/spatial/prefix/RecursivePrefixTreeStrategy; geometryStrategy RLcom/groupbyinc/flux/common/apache/lucene/spatial/serialized/SerializedDVStrategy; optimizePredicates Z ?(Ljava/lang/String;Lcom/groupbyinc/flux/common/apache/lucene/spatial/prefix/RecursivePrefixTreeStrategy;Lcom/groupbyinc/flux/common/apache/lucene/spatial/serialized/SerializedDVStrategy;)V Scom/groupbyinc/flux/common/apache/lucene/spatial/prefix/RecursivePrefixTreeStrategy getSpatialContext L()Lcom/groupbyinc/flux/common/locationtech/spatial4j/context/SpatialContext;
_(Lcom/groupbyinc/flux/common/locationtech/spatial4j/context/SpatialContext;Ljava/lang/String;)V
this ULcom/groupbyinc/flux/common/apache/lucene/spatial/composite/CompositeSpatialStrategy; fieldName Ljava/lang/String; getIndexStrategy W()Lcom/groupbyinc/flux/common/apache/lucene/spatial/prefix/RecursivePrefixTreeStrategy; getGeometryStrategy T()Lcom/groupbyinc/flux/common/apache/lucene/spatial/serialized/SerializedDVStrategy; isOptimizePredicates ()Z setOptimizePredicates (Z)V createIndexableFields {(Lcom/groupbyinc/flux/common/locationtech/spatial4j/shape/Shape;)[Lcom/groupbyinc/flux/common/apache/lucene/document/Field; java/util/ArrayList + ()V -
, . ) *
0 java/util/Collections 2 addAll ,(Ljava/util/Collection;[Ljava/lang/Object;)Z 4 5
3 6 Pcom/groupbyinc/flux/common/apache/lucene/spatial/serialized/SerializedDVStrategy 8
9 0 java/util/List ; size ()I = > <